Elkhorn, Omaha, Nebraska

Elkhorn is a western neighborhood of the city of Omaha, Nebraska, United States.

[6] Elkhorn, founded in 1865 by George Crawford and platted in 1867, was an independent municipality until it was annexed by the city of Omaha in 2005.

On January 12, 2007, the Nebraska Supreme Court ruled in favor of Omaha, saying "…we conclude that Elkhorn ceased to exist as a separate municipality on March 24, 2005, the date that Omaha's annexation ordinance became effective.

"[7] The United States Supreme Court denied Elkhorn's request to hear the case on February 22, 2007.

The two municipalities went to court as Elkhorn attempted to block the forcible annexation by Omaha.

It was not until after losing the first round in the courts that Elkhorn offered to reach an agreement with Omaha.
